maya lin's "wave field"

The New York Times has a really interesting article on the work and career of artist/architect Maya Lin, who is best known for designing the Vietnam Veterans Memorial, which catapulted her to stardom and notoriety in 1981: Once Inspired by a War, Now by the Land.

Her latest work, "Wave Field," an 11-acre installation at Storm King Art Center, opens to the public next spring. Be sure to watch the video piece at the side to get the full visual view of the "Wave Field" project. I like the part where she shows art made out of her garbage.
